NEVER remove cut-off material while the blade is
running.
NEVER place your hands or fingers in the path of
the saw blade. Be especially careful with bevel cuts.
Always secure the rip fence firmly, or dangerous
kickbacks may occur.
Always use "work helpers" such as push sticks and
push blocks when cutting small or narrow workpieces.
Work helpers
Push sticks, push blocks or auxiliary fence are types of "work
helpers". Use them to make safe, sure cuts without the need
for the operator to contact the blade with any part of the body.

Ripping
CAUTION:
When cutting long or large workpieces, always provide
adequate support behind the table. DO NOT allow a
long board to move or shift on the table. This will
cause the blade to bind and increase the possibility of
kickback and personal injury. The support should be at
the same height as the table.
014533
1.
Adjust the depth of cut a bit higher than the
thickness of the workpiece.
2.
Position the rip fence to the desired width of rip
and secure it in place by tightening the knob.
3.
Turn the tool on and gently feed the workpiece
into the blade along with the rip fence.
(1)
When the width of rip is 150 mm or wider,
carefully use your right hand to feed the
workpiece. Use your left hand to hold the
workpiece in position against the rip fence.

(2)
When the width of rip is 65 mm - 150 mm wide,
use the push stick to feed the workpiece.

(3)
When the width of rip is narrower than 65 mm, the
push stick cannot be used because the push stick
will strike the blade guard. Use the auxiliary fence
and push block. Attach the auxiliary fence to the
rip fence with two "C" clamps.
014536
Feed the workpiece by hand until the end is
about 25 mm from the front edge of the table.
Continue to feed using the push block on the
top of the auxiliary fence until the cut is
complete.

Cross cutting
CAUTION:
When making a crosscut, remove the rip fence
from the table.
When cutting long or large workpieces, always provide
adequate support to the sides of the table. The
support should be at the same height as the table.
Always keep hands away from path of blade.
